Finally,Paint Finished.

Finally got my car back from the Body Shop(13 months)about a month ago.Had some time to take a few new pics this weekend.
This is what the car looked like when I decided to put the tired paint to rest.This is a one owner TA,I bought this car new in 86.I was going to get rid of it a few years ago then I discovered this TGO web site and seen the pride that some of the members had for their 3rd gen Firebirds and Camaros,so I decided this car doesn't owe me a dime and so I restored it back to what it was in 1986.I used all Stock or NOS parts for this car,if it didn't belong in this car it wasn't going into the restoration project(exception,Tires,exhaust pipes, Weatherstripping and Wraparound Spoiler etc.)
The tear down begins





It took so long because of inferior aftermarket Fenders and Front Bumper Cover.
I myself purchased 3 Front Bumper Covers,1 new aftermarket and 2 used,1 aftermarket Front Fender and 2 used.The new ones the body shop prepped and painted and couldn't make them fit,they just didn't lineup(they were retured paint and all,no problems).So in the meantime I had to buy some used ones and the ones that I bought online were JUNK and they were also aftermarket(Fenders)I purchased a used Front Cover from a member on here and that was left in the sun so long it cracked from shrinking(couldn't be repaired)(trashed)so I bought another used one from one of the sponsors on TGO same thing but had a dozen coats of paints(they took it back)So the Body shop had enough and they took it on their own to find a good used GM Fender and Front Cover.In the meantime I'm being put on the back burner because they have other cars to do.I really didn't mind,the car was kept inside the whole time.Here's the final product after more than a year of patience.

Thank You, Irocjiraffe,Javier87,Thomas1976,Carlos,82tarecaro,lonestar7,
Carlos,the interior is all new,(Cloth), Upolstery is From Classic,it's the original Pallax upholstery for the seats and upper door panels and the Carpet is from 1A.
Vince,I'm having the Fad Dot lower stripe put on by a truck lettering co.I bought the whole decal kit from Phoenix Graphics,just didn't make an appointment yet.
